Pick one of 16 superstar competitors, then leap into four game modes, using timing, tactics and skills to cause carnage behind the wheel or create havoc with your parkour skills. The recent Sony State of Play gave us a much more in-depth look at Destruction AllStars and the carnage it will bring to PS5. There are vehicle types, heroes with specific vehicles and abilities, and various game modes. At its core, it’s a vehicular combat game but the concept and mechanics are little more fleshed out than the aforementioned games. Destruction AllStars is like a blend of Destruction Derby and Twisted Metal.

Some extremely successful multiplayer games like Rocket League and current hotness Fall Guys launched as Plus games and have since gone on to see massive success, so maybe this will help Destruction AllStars in the long run.

This is a pretty smart move, as the game hadn’t been making the same splash as other launch games like Spider-Man: Miles Morales and the Demon’s Souls remake, so making it free for PlayStation Plus subscribers between February and April will give it a boost it likely wouldn’t have gotten as a $70 game out the gate. However, when it does eventually come out, it will be launching as a free PlayStation Plus game for two months.

File this one to “really cutting it close,” as Destruction AllStars, one of the PlayStation 5 launch titles that would have been out in two weeks on November 12, has been delayed into February.
